Our ambition for Gloucestershire Constabulary is to be an outstanding police force for all our residents and communities. We are improving rapidly, working collectively to accelerate and sustain our progress. Excellent financial management and stewardship that makes the very best use of our resources is critical if we are to reach our potential. As Chief Finance Officer, this is your opportunity to embed a culture of financial excellence and accountability, contributing as a key member of our executive leadership team to the strategic direction of the force.
Reporting to our Director of People & Business Services and with a dotted line to the Chief Constable, your role is integral to keeping communities safe while maximising the value of the public pound. You will act as the Constabulary’s statutory Section 151 Officer, working closely with the Office of the Police & Crime Commissioner.
Our budgeted expenditure for 2024/25 exceeds £175 million; you will lead, inspire and develop your finance team so that the Constabulary’s leadership receives outstanding advice and support to develop strategies and services and optimally deploy scarce resources.
This is a role for an experienced, talented and qualified finance leader, with a track record of delivering outstanding financial management in a large public sector organisation. You will be able to evidence a contribution to the development and delivery of organisational strategy and bring the communication and relationship management skills necessary to succeed in a dynamic and complex stakeholder environment.
